九毛八公式指标
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100; K:SMA(RSV,3,1),linethick1; D:SMA(K,3,1),linethick1; J:3*K-2*D,linethick1; 如何准确计算出,“盘中第一次“K上穿D时的价格? 1.如果按照收盘后的D的数值来计算,由于股价当天的上涨使得D的上涨,计算出来的K上穿D的价格肯定不够精准,计算出的结果一定高于盘中“K上穿D时的价格,故而放弃; 2.如果按照K等于昨日的D来计算,算出来的价格非常接近,但仍不精确; 3.如果按照D等于昨日的D来计算,算出来的价格也非常接近,但仍不是罪精确的答案。 所以请教有没有人研究过这个问题,计算出“盘中第一次“K上穿D时的价格?
公式模块:
分2步
先建名为YY01的指标 {YY01} R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100; K:=SMA(RSV,3,1); D:=SMA(K,3,1); KK:REF(K,1); DD:REF(D,1); HH:HHV(H,9); LL:LLV(L,9); TJ:REF(K<D,1); 再建分笔周期指标 RSV1:=(C-"YY01.LL#DAY")/("YY01.HH#DAY"-"YY01.LL#DAY")*100; KK:="YY01.KK#DAY"*2/3+RSV1*1/3; DD:="YY01.DD#DAY"*2/3+KK*1/3; TJ:="YY01.TJ#DAY"; 金叉信号:crOSS(KK,DD) AND TJ; 复盘信号:HHV(金叉信号,0);{用于复盘选股,周期一定要选分笔} 金叉价格:HHV(IF(CROSS(复盘信号,0.5),C,0),0),LINETHICK0; 金叉时间:HHV(IF(CROSS(复盘信号,0.5),TIME,0),0),LINETHICK0; 金叉盈亏:C/HHV(IF(CROSS(复盘信号,0.5),C,0),0)*100-100,LINETHICK0;